In a diplomatically sensitive move, India's Prime Minister has declined an invitation from former U.S. President Donald Trump, citing scheduling constraints as the official reason. The invitation reportedly involved a high-level meeting in Washington, possibly tied to Trump’s hosting of Pakistan’s Army Chief General Asim Munir.
While the official explanation points to a packed calendar, political analysts believe the optics of the invitation - particularly with General Munir in town - played a critical role. The Prime Minister’s decision signals a careful balancing act as India navigates its global image, strategic autonomy, and upcoming election priorities.
The snub comes at a time when regional tensions remain high, and global powers are closely watching the India–U.S.–Pakistan triangle. Trump’s outreach to Pakistan’s military leadership has already raised eyebrows in Delhi, and the PM’s absence sends a subtle but clear message.
Whether this is a temporary scheduling hiccup or a calculated diplomatic distance, the decision has stirred chatter in both diplomatic and political circles.
